To deal with the issues of threshing reduction and higher impurity fee through sunflower oil harvesting, a vertical axial circulation sunflower oil threshing system was designed. To lessen extreme breakage in the sunflower plate and large entrainment loss level when threshing by the normal grating gravure sieve, a circular tube-style gravure display screen was designed, in addition to a Get hold of design describing the grain rod, sunflower pan, and gravure screen was analyzed. The results display that minimizing the diameter in the gravure display round tubes can successfully lessen breakage from the sunflower pan. The range of the threshing hole, drum pace, and feed amount ended up based on a single-element examination. Design-Expert application was accustomed to design a reaction floor experiment: threshing gap, drum rotation velocity, and feed amount were utilized as check factors, and also the threshing reduction charge of grains along with the grain mass ratio of undersize grains ended up employed as evaluation indicators.

In the sphere of agricultural machinery, various empirical field tests are agricultural machinery companies conducted to measure design hundreds for the optimal design and implementation of tractors. Even so, conducting discipline exams is costly and time-consuming, with several constraints on weather conditions and area soil ailments, and research using simulations has actually been proposed as a substitute to beat these shortcomings. The target of this research would be to build a DEM-primarily based draft force prediction design that displays differences in soil properties. For this, soil residence measurements have been done in two fields (Discipline A in Daejeon, Republic of Korea, and Subject B in Chuncheon, Republic of Korea). The calculated properties were being utilized as parameters for DEM-based mostly particle modeling. For the interparticle Get hold of model, the EEPA Speak to product was used to reflect the compressibility and stickiness of cohesive soils. To crank out an surroundings just like serious soil, particle mass and surface area Strength had been calibrated based upon bulk density and shear torque. The soil assets measurements confirmed that Industry B had an increased shear strength and reduced cone index and humidity content as compared to Field A.
